    What a great place in the market to grab a hotdog. There is a variety of options using their relishes, cheese spread, pickled onions, and pickles. These hotdogs were packed with flavor. My favorites so far are The LaLa and The MeMe. Both were slightly spicy and blasting with flavor. I can't wait to come back and try more. Also, there is a veggie dog option to the all beef hotdog. If you are I. The market looking for fast service in a bustling atmosphere, stop by and grab a hotdog.

    DeLaurenti Food & Wine has been in existence since 1946, with the move to its current location at…read morePike Place Market since 1972. Three generations of the DeLaurenti family oversaw it until 2001 when three local Seattleites took over the reins for the past 25 years to date, Pat McCarthy, Matt Snyder, and Nate Plutko.
